14:22 — The Harrowgate fleet fuel-usage report began emitting inflated totals after the Dovetail aggregator double-counted depot refills. Scope was confirmed as reporting-only; no telemetry ingestion paths were affected. Access logs for the reporting service were pulled and reviewed for the full window. The responsible build is identified by the token below.

pipeline stamp: htk4_66df

Welcome to the Tallgrain on-call docs. You'll hear about the "cron drift incident" a lot: nightly jobs on the Mossbeck cluster slipped 40+ seconds per day because the scheduler host lost NTP sync behind a misconfigured firewall rule. The fix landed in PR 612 — worth a read before reviewing anything scheduler-adjacent. One gotcha: redeploying the drift monitor requires a signed config bundle, and the CI signer is picky. Sign bundles with the deploy key below.

deploy key for kagup-bawig: bky9_ZMq28eTw9

**New Starter — Day One (Reception)**
- Greet starter at the Lynwick desk by 09:00.
- Issue temporary lanyard; photo badge comes later from Dellport Security.
- Walk them to the guest Wi-Fi desk left of reception; confirm their laptop connects before escorting upstairs.
- Log arrival in the Fernside register.
- The Wi-Fi desk drawer holding adapters is locked; open it with the code below.

turnstile pass: bdg-YEOZLM-79341408

The `catalog-invalidator` service account is responsible for purging stale entries from the Lumenshelf product catalog cache whenever pricing or inventory records change. It authenticates against the invalidation API with a scoped key that permits purge and list operations only — it cannot write catalog data. Release managers should verify the account's key is current before each deploy, since a failed purge leaves stale prices visible for up to an hour. The current key for the staging invalidator follows.

app token of fajop-fahif = qvz4-AnML